The dry landscape scenery in Beijing

Quick answer:

The dry landscape, or karesansui, in Beijing refers to the traditional Japanese garden style that employs rocks, sand, and often moss to create a tranquil and minimalist atmosphere. Beijing's dry landscape gardens typically feature carefully arranged rocks to represent mountains and water, using white sand to simulate flowing water. These gardens are designed to evoke a sense of nature and tranquility, and are a blend of Chinese and Japanese gardening techniques.
